Opalin Gene Summary [Rat]

Predicted to be involved in regulation of oligodendrocyte differentiation. Predicted to be located in Golgi apparatus. Predicted to be active in cell-cell contact zone and plasma membrane. Orthologous to human OPALIN (oligodendrocytic myelin paranodal and inner loop protein). [provided by Alliance of Genome Resources, Jul 2025]
